Transaction 126c5f61c1180589b19a844a91d48faeca2d417b7f4771d24653534be1027a0d
1 Input
1 Output
-
126c5f61c1180589b19a844a91d48faeca2d417b7f4771d24653534be1027a0d:0
- value
- 26993
- script pubkey
- OP_0 OP_PUSHBYTES_20 3ebad1262d73b70c893e0b9aa2841ce18d101aa1
- address
- bc1q86adzf3dwwmsezf7pwd29pquuxx3qx4pmhy7td